Member Says Board Broke 'Sunshine' Laws

SANTA ANA - The sole holdout in a vote to settle a book-banning lawsuit brought by the American Civil Liberties Union against the Anaheim Union High School District has sued the district, alleging the school board violated state "sunshine" laws by not revealing the outcome of its deliberations.
